#b74f0d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b74f0d is composed of 71.8% red, 31%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.8% magenta, 92.9%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 23.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.7% and a lightness of 38.4%. #b74f0d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9e1a with #6f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#b74f0d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b74f0d has RGB values of R:183, G:79,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.57, Y:0.93,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12013325.
